Two people suffered minor injuries when a vehicle struck an Amish buggy on Highway 81 Tuesday. Belmont Fire and EMS responded to Elk Grove Township shortly before 9am for a vehicle vs Amish buggy accident. 33 year old Dakota Rice of Lancaster was traveling east on Highway 81 in his 2020 Jeep when he rear ended an Amish buggy, operated by 20 year old Jacob Lapp, JR of Belmont. Lapp and his passenger, 18 year old Jonas Lapp of Belmont reported minor injuries, but refused treatment by EMS. Rice was not injured and his vehicle was driven from the scene with moderate damage. The buggy had severe damage and was removed from the scene. Rice was cited for Inattentive Driving and No Proof of Insurance. Lafayette County Deputies assisted at the scene.
